What Your Child's Brain Is Waiting For
Here's the basic biology: your child's brain contains a tiny structure called the suprachiasmatic nucleus — basically the body's master clock. This internal timekeeper takes its cues almost entirely from light. When the eyes detect fading light in the evening, the brain signals the pineal gland to start producing melatonin, the hormone that eases the body toward sleep.
The catch? That signal is extraordinarily sensitive to disruption. Even relatively low levels of artificial light — we're talking a bedside lamp, a glowing screen, or light filtering through a window — can delay or suppress melatonin production in children. And kids aren't just smaller adults here. Their eyes are actually more efficient at transmitting light to the brain, which means they're more vulnerable to light-triggered sleep disruption than grown-ups are.
Researchers at institutions like Harvard's Division of Sleep Medicine have documented that children exposed to artificial light in the hour before bedtime can experience melatonin suppression of up to 88 percent. That's not a small effect. That's nearly wiping out the biological signal that tells a child's body it's time to rest.
The Geography of Darkness
Here's where things get more complicated — and more unfair.
Not all neighborhoods go dark at the same rate. Light pollution maps of major U.S. cities consistently show that lower-income urban areas are often the most heavily lit. This isn't an accident. Street lighting in dense urban neighborhoods is frequently installed at higher densities as a public safety measure, and many of these communities also have more commercial signage, more 24-hour businesses, and housing stock — older apartments, row homes, public housing units — that wasn't designed with light-blocking features in mind.
Wealthy suburbs, by contrast, tend to have wider lots, mature tree canopies, better window insulation, and zoning restrictions on commercial lighting. Families in those neighborhoods can more easily create genuine darkness at bedtime.
The result is a kind of light-exposure inequality that almost nobody is talking about. Kids in lower-income communities — kids who often face more stressors, less consistent nutrition, and fewer opportunities to make up for lost sleep — are also the kids least likely to experience the environmental darkness their brains need to fully recover each night.
The Nightlight Dilemma
Inside the home, the picture gets nuanced. Many parents — especially those with young children or kids who experience anxiety — rely on nightlights as a comfort measure. That instinct is completely understandable, and for some children, the reassurance of a dim light genuinely helps them settle.
But not all nightlights are created equal. Research consistently shows that blue-spectrum light — common in LED nightlights, tablets, and phones — is the most potent suppressor of melatonin. Warmer, amber-toned light has a significantly smaller effect on the brain's sleep signaling.
For families navigating this, the practical takeaway is relatively straightforward: if a nightlight is necessary, choose a warm amber or red-spectrum bulb and position it low to the ground, away from the child's direct line of sight. Blackout curtains — increasingly available at affordable price points — can make a dramatic difference in blocking outdoor light sources.
When Rest Is a Privilege
The deeper issue here isn't really about nightlights or even street lamps. It's about the way environmental factors compound to make rest harder to access for the kids who need it most.
Sleep-deprived children show measurable declines in attention, memory consolidation, emotional regulation, and immune function. Chronic sleep disruption in childhood has been linked to increased risk of obesity, anxiety, and long-term cardiovascular issues. For kids already navigating academic pressure, food insecurity, or family stress, losing even an hour of quality sleep per night creates a compounding deficit that's genuinely hard to overcome.
Pediatric sleep specialists increasingly argue that addressing childhood sleep health requires looking beyond individual family habits and toward the environments children actually live in. A child can have the most consistent bedtime routine in the world and still struggle to sleep if their bedroom is lit up like a highway interchange at 10 p.m.
What Families Can Do Right Now
While systemic change takes time, there are real steps families can take today — many of them low-cost or free.
Create a wind-down zone. In the 60 to 90 minutes before bed, reduce all light sources in your child's space. Dim overhead lights, swap screens for books or quiet play, and close blinds or curtains as early as possible.
Invest in window coverage. Blackout curtains or even temporary blackout window film (available at most hardware stores for under $20) can significantly reduce intrusive outdoor light. Some community organizations and family resource centers offer these items through supply programs — it's worth asking.
Audit the nightlight. If your child uses one, check the color temperature. Warm amber options are widely available and work just as well for comfort without the melatonin-suppressing effects of blue-white LEDs.
Talk to your pediatrician. If your child consistently struggles to fall asleep or wakes frequently, light exposure is worth raising as a possible factor. A sleep log tracking light conditions alongside sleep patterns can give your doctor useful information.
